Magazine Adverts

The main purpose why companies advertise their products and services is to make it aware to their target audience and potentially attract more people as they may have not heard of the band/artist before, and from the advert are interested in hearing what they sound like. The diagram below explains how advertising works.

They present the artist/band in the stereotypical way so their target audience will be drawn it straight away from the image as it attracts them.They use quotes and reviews to attract their audience to show that the album is good and worth listening to.
